On May 15-16, 2010, the new orders for the Danish Andersen children's clothing line for the autumn and winter season were held at the Shanghai Jinyi Studios. This event attracted hundreds of Andersen representatives from across China, who gathered to witness the launch of the latest collection. A special highlight was the participation of Mr. Bai Mushen, the former Danish Ambassador to China and a key figure in the Danish Pavilion at the Shanghai World Expo.
Mr. Bai Mushen, seated on the podium, delivered an inspiring speech, emphasizing the brand’s commitment to blending high-end design with the timeless charm of Andersen’s fairy tales. The collection incorporated modern Danish aesthetics while integrating elements of Chinese culture, resulting in a range of premium yet affordable children’s wear that resonated with local consumers.
The fashion show featured adorable young models walking the runway, accompanied by Chen Lin, the chairman, and Mr. Bai Mushen. The theme of this season’s collection was “Fairy Tale • Color,†showcasing vibrant and dynamic hues that brought warmth and joy to the cold winter months. From colorful princess dresses to imaginative designs, each piece aimed to transport children into a world of fantasy and creativity.
The event also highlighted innovative use of soft pastels, unique cuts, and stylish silhouettes, reflecting contemporary trends while staying true to the brand’s heritage. Dealers from all over China attended the live catwalk in Hall 3 of the Jinyi Studios, where the vivid display became one of the main attractions.
As the music played, the models moved gracefully down the runway, their outfits reflecting a mix of pop, fashion, and playful styles. Flashing lights and upbeat rhythms created a lively atmosphere, making the entire event feel like a celebration of childhood.
During the order session, the designers presented two major themes: “The Little Mermaid†and “The Ugly Duckling.†These iconic stories were reimagined in the new collection, with detailed explanations about the style, fabric composition, and functional design elements to help franchisees better understand the product line.
New products were compared with previous collections, featuring richer fabrics and more fashionable materials. However, the inner lining still used natural, soft cotton to ensure comfort and safety for children. The designs were bolder, incorporating influences from British, Korean, and European styles, making the collection more trendy and diverse.
